Transaction 5964d097d2d9f299037cb74c99506b72d75e12a042ad7a081bc0b0b4f3f1b90a
1 Input
1 Output
-
5964d097d2d9f299037cb74c99506b72d75e12a042ad7a081bc0b0b4f3f1b90a:0
- value
- 21140289
- script pubkey
- OP_0 OP_PUSHBYTES_20 dff4e432ff80b3994f79058af3f35ad365af535f
- address
- bc1qml6wgvhlszeejnmeqk908u666dj6756ledjj92